    Buying House for Investment

    Nasrul HanisBy Nasrul HanisJuly 3, 20114 Comments3 Mins Read

    Getting a house is an important issue for investors as a house means a valuable asset to be invested. In this case written records, news, articles and knowledge can be terribly convenient.

    It’s vital for you to investigate your chosen house as you have to know whether it’s recommended for a house to be performed with a infrastructure evaluation. Buying a property should be tactically as a harming deal will impact your financial status and haunt you for a very long time.

    Analyze and compare the particular to its neighboring properties where property market have their ranges of house prices. Regarding other locations or alternative country property homes for sale, it is basically beneficial to buy properties for sale in urban developing areas. A property from a metropolitan has higher market price than a countryside property. Land properties in a very fast developing area are perpetually good investments since they increase their market worth proportional with the urban development. In the same time areas with beachfront, caves, beautiful landscapes and potential tourists’ attractions are great property investments.

    Friends, local people and written documents can let you collect useful data which are terribly valuable when you get properties. Facts like trends in property worth, historical past of fires and earthquakes will actually are significant matter to your investment purchase. In case of understanding such bad history, you would possibly need to take into consideration wanting someplace else or maybe buy the property along with insurance.

    Fiscal loans and mortgages and their rates are greatly tormented by your credit score. Possessing a higher credit rating vastly widens the choices you’ll get when buying a property in sale. To cut price in a loan deal you need to have a good credit record and sustainable budget. To improve your credit score it’s best to [easyazon-link asin=”0131856758″]pay off your debt[/easyazon-link] sooner for an on the spot notice of your credit agencies. Doing such raises your credit score although noticeable increase in credit score will want a few weeks to months to appear. I suggest you delay your mortgage loan as much as you’ll be able to handle until vital changes in your credit score occurs so the mortgage can have reduced interest than before.
